Top 5 Match 3 Games Performance in Hungary Q3 2022
In Q3 2022, Match 3 games in Hungary saw varying trends in down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a detailed look at the top 5 performers.
Throughout the third quarter of 2022, the top 5 Match 3 games in Hungary demonstrated diverse performance trends across downloads, revenue, and active users on a unified platform. The data, sourced from Sensor Tower, highlights the dynamic nature of this popular game category.
Bubble Shooter - Home Design from Bubble Bear game experienced a noticeable increase in weekly downloads, peaking at 2.2K in mid-August before tapering off to around 1.1K by the end of September. Weekly active users followed a similar trend, rising from 2.1K at the start of the quarter to a high of 3.4K in late August, before dropping back to 2K by the end of September.
Gold & Goblins: Idle Merger by AppQuantum saw a fluctuating revenue trend, beginning at approximately $479 in late June and reaching up to $1.2K in early September. Downloads varied significantly, starting at 400 and peaking at 2.6K in late July. Active users also showed a dynamic pattern, increasing from 2.7K to 6.1K in late July, before gradually declining to 3.3K by the end of September.
Bubble Shooter Rainbow from Blackout Lab maintained a relatively stable revenue, hovering around $7 throughout most of the quarter. Downloads showed a peak of 2.2K in early August, then declined to 444 by the end of September. Active users reached a high of 18.4K in early August but decreased to 12.4K by the end of September.
Empires & Puzzles: Match-3 RPG by Small Giant Games had a robust revenue performance, starting at $21.8K in late June and peaking at $26.2K in late August. Downloads were relatively stable, ranging from 837 to 1.1K throughout the quarter. Active users remained consistent, fluctuating slightly around the 14K to 15K mark.
Bubble Shooter from Happy Dragon Inc. showed a steady download trend, peaking at 1.2K in late August but dropping to 648 by the end of September. Active users saw an increase from 6.5K at the beginning of the quarter to 7.7K at the end of August, before decreasing to 5.9K by the end of September.
